Transaction 032e3ec7660a63f3a196fcf1f40ed6b1501e999d98f5aca50308d0528f5db796
1 Input
1 Output
-
032e3ec7660a63f3a196fcf1f40ed6b1501e999d98f5aca50308d0528f5db796:0
- value
- 77306
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 20518d489465db86a597364e7a17cd4a97181f1b OP_EQUAL
- address
- 34duF1MSeFxWzhUypQepXxrteos5T5odBX